About Payke Gymnastics Academy
Established in 1994. We offer classes in all Olympic gymnastics events from beginner to competitive levels for boys and girls ages two and older. We take pride in helping to develop each child's self-esteem as well as offering all-around gymnastics instruction. What Is the Cost of Living Near Los Angeles?

Understanding the cost of living near Los Angeles is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Payke Gymnastics Academy.
Los Angeles' Cost of Living Index is approximately 173.3 (73.3% more expensive than US average; 23.9% more than CA average). Driven by extremely expensive housing, high transportation costs, and above-average goods/services.
